It's pure audio mode turns of the video circiuts , that i figured. if you are going to use any processing including the subwofer output, digital conection is a given. Most modern av recievers digitise the analog inputs. This means that the Squeezebox analog ouput with ist DAC is going to an ADC ( analog to digital converter ) in the Onkyo and then to the Onkyo's DAC, you want to avoid this, by using a digital input. Given this recievers advanced eq posibilities I think you are meant to use digital inputs for any serius source, the analog inputs are there to support legacy sources that does not have digital outputs. The short answer : On most modern AV recievers you should use a digital input for your squeezebox.
